Justin Beiber, Nicki Minaj and Taylor Swift won honors at Sunday night's American Music Awards.

Beiber won favorite pop/rock male artist in the first award handed out and gave a shout-out to those who didn't think he would last on the music scene.
 
Taylor Swift won her fifth consecutive award for favorite country female artist.
 
Nicki Minaj was also a consecutive winner, picking up her second trophy for favorite rap/hip-hop album for "Pink Friday: Roman Reloaded."
 
Usher kicked off the three-hour show with green laser lights beaming onstage as he performed a medley of songs, including "Numb," "Climax" and "Can't Stop, Won't Stop."
